LlamaIndex specializes in data-aware AI agents that connect LLMs to structured and unstructured sources. Add SimilarWeb Analytics as an MCP tool provider through the Vinkius and your agents can query, analyze, and act on live data alongside your existing indexes.

Vinkius supports streamable HTTP and SSE.

python
import asyncio
from llama_index.tools.mcp import BasicMCPClient, McpToolSpec
from llama_index.core.agent.workflow import FunctionAgent
from llama_index.llms.openai import OpenAI

async def main():
    # Your Vinkius token — get it at cloud.vinkius.com
    mcp_client = BasicMCPClient("https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p")
    mcp_tool_spec = McpToolSpec(client=mcp_client)
    tools = await mcp_tool_spec.to_tool_list_async()

    agent = FunctionAgent(
        tools=tools,
        llm=OpenAI(model="gpt-4o"),
        system_prompt=(
            "You are an assistant with access to SimilarWeb Analytics. "
            "You have 3 tools available."
        ),
    )

    response = await agent.run(
        "What tools are available in SimilarWeb Analytics?"
    )
    print(response)

asyncio.run(main())

SimilarWeb Analytics MCP Tools for LlamaIndex (3)

These 3 tools become available when you connect SimilarWeb Analytics to LlamaIndex via MCP:

01

get_category_rank

Get category rank for a domain

02

get_desktop_visits

Get monthly desktop visits for a domain

03

get_global_rank

Get global rank for a domain

SimilarWeb Analytics + LlamaIndex FAQ

Common questions about integrating SimilarWeb Analytics MCP Server with LlamaIndex.

01

How does LlamaIndex connect to MCP servers?

Use the MCP client adapter to create a connection. LlamaIndex discovers all tools and wraps them as query engine tools compatible with any LlamaIndex agent.
02

Can I combine MCP tools with vector stores?

Yes. LlamaIndex agents can query SimilarWeb Analytics tools and vector store indexes in the same turn, combining real-time and embedded data for grounded responses.
03

Does LlamaIndex support async MCP calls?

Yes. LlamaIndex's async agent framework supports concurrent MCP tool calls for high-throughput data processing pipelines.
